A multiple-vehicle road crash in South Africa kills at least 21 people, according to officials cited by several outlets. The reports describe the crash as involving more than one vehicle, with the death toll standing at 21 or “at least 21” at the time of reporting.

The different sources largely align on the central details: the location is in South Africa, the crash involves multiple vehicles, and the confirmed fatalities are 21. Some articles phrase the figure as a minimum (“at least 21”), reflecting uncertainty that additional casualties could be reported as authorities complete their assessment.
